Tolerance data is useless without knowing your nominal size. For example, a 50mm shaft with an h6 tolerance is different from a 120mm shaft with an h6 tolerance. Always locate the row corresponding to your basic size range (e.g., 30-50mm, 50-80mm).
Modern manufacturing uses plastics, ceramics, and composites alongside metals. Traditional ISO fits assume steel-on-steel interactions. "New" tolerance guides often include adjustment factors for thermal expansion—critical if you are pressing a steel bearing into an aluminum housing.
